World Cup fan already wants to return to America after flying home

Germany, as has become common in recent years, had an underwhelming tournament and were knocked out in the Round of 32 by Paraguay.

But despite his team exiting the competition earlier than many may have hoped, Matti stuck around in America a while longer.

He initially went viral for crying in an interview while expressing his admiration for the people of the USA.

Now, after finally returning home to Germany, Matti has admitted that leaving America was a mistake and he wants to come back for the final.

Taking to X/Twitter, he stated: “4 weeks in the U.S. changed me. 🇺🇸 I had to fly back to Germany… and honestly, I think it was a mistake.

“Now I just want to go back for the World Cup Final with my little daughter.”

Spain have already booked their place in the final after beating one of the favourites, France, 2-0 in the first semi-final of the week.

They will face one of Argentina or England in the showpiece, which takes place on Sunday, July 19, at the New York New Jersey Stadium.
